自己如何开发一个小程序

发表时间:2024-11-19 01:45文章来源:维意应用软件开发网

前期准备

确定目标和功能

在开始开发之前,首先要明确你的目标是什么。你是希望通过小程序来提供服务、售卖商品,还是分享内容?确定目标后,接下来要列出你的小程序需要具备的核心功能。

用户注册/登录

商品浏览与搜索

购物车功能

订单管理

用户反馈系统

确保功能简单明了,避免一次性添加过多复杂功能。

研究市场

了解市场需求是开发成功小程序的关键。你可以通过以下方式进行调研

分析竞争对手:查看类似的小程序,分析它们的优缺点。

用户反馈:通过社交平台、论坛等收集潜在用户的意见和建议。

趋势分析:关注行业动态和流行趋势,确保你的产品与时俱进。

设计小程序

用户体验(UX)设计

用户体验至关重要。你需要考虑用户在使用小程序时的感受。良好的用户体验设计包括

简洁的界面:避免信息过载,保持界面干净。

流畅的交互:设计简单易懂的导航,确保用户能够快速找到他们需要的功能。

适配性:考虑不同设备的显示效果,确保小程序在手机和平板上都能良好运行。

界面设计(UI)

界面设计需要考虑视觉美感和实用性。你可以使用工具如Sketch、Figma、Adobe XD等进行设计。设计时要

色彩搭配:选择合适的色彩方案,传达你的品牌形象。

字体选择:选择清晰易读的字体,确保用户能够快速理解信息。

图标设计:使用符合功能的图标,提高用户操作的直观性。

开发小程序

环境搭建

开发小程序之前,你需要准备好开发环境。一般来说,微信小程序是目前最受欢迎的小程序平台之一。你需要

注册一个微信小程序账号。

下载并安装微信开发者工具。

创建新项目,设置基本信息。

选择技术栈

小程序通常使用JavaScript进行逻辑开发,WXML和WXSS进行页面结构和样式设计。了解这些技术的基本知识是非常必要的。

WXML(WeiXin Markup Language):用于描述小程序的结构。

WXSS(WeiXin Style Sheets):用于描述小程序的样式。

JavaScript:用于实现小程序的逻辑功能。

编写代码

在这一阶段,你需要将之前的设计转化为实际的代码。建议从核心功能开始开发,逐步完善。代码编写的过程中要

模块化开发:将不同功能分成不同的模块,便于后期维护和更新。

注释清晰:为每一段代码添加注释,方便团队协作与后续的修改。

版本控制:使用Git等工具进行版本管理,确保代码的安全性和可追溯性。

测试小程序

在完成开发后,进行全面测试是不可或缺的步骤。测试可以分为以下几个方面

功能测试

确保小程序的每个功能都能够正常运行。你可以通过

手动测试:逐个功能进行测试,确保没有遗漏。

自动化测试:使用测试框架编写自动化测试脚本,提高测试效率。

用户体验测试

可以邀请一些真实用户体验你的小程序,收集他们的反馈,观察他们的操作习惯,及时优化设计和功能。

性能测试

测试小程序在高并发情况下的表现,确保它能够承受大量用户的同时访问。使用性能监测工具监测响应时间和加载速度,进行必要的优化。

上线小程序

提交审核

在确认小程序功能完善、稳定后,你可以提交审核。根据平台的要求,准备必要的材料,如

小程序名称和简介

相关的图片和图标

隐私政策及用户协议

上线运营

小程序审核通过后,即可上线。在运营过程中,你需要

市场推广:通过社交媒体、线上广告等方式推广你的小程序,吸引用户使用。

用户反馈:及时收集用户反馈,持续优化小程序的功能和体验。

数据分析:使用数据分析工具监测用户行为,了解他们的使用习惯,进行精准改进。

维护与更新

上线后的小程序需要定期维护和更新,以保持其活力和竞争力。你可以定期推出新功能、优化体验,并根据用户反馈做出调整。关注行业动态和用户需求的变化,及时进行战略调整。

开发一个小程序虽然过程复杂,但通过细致的规划、设计、开发和测试,可以将你的创意变为现实。无论你是个人开发者还是企业团队,掌握这些步骤都将帮助你成功打造一款受欢迎的小程序。希望这篇攻略能为你提供一些启发与帮助,祝你开发顺利!